R.V. Putnam Obituary

Obituary published on Legacy.com by Crawford / Ray Funeral Home on Mar. 1, 2026.
R.V. Putnam, Jr., age 84, passed away peacefully on Saturday, February 28, 2026, at the Asheville VA Medical Center after a courageous battle with chronic kidney disease.

R.V., affectionately known as "Junior" or "Shorty" to friends, family, and coworkers, was born in Waynesville, NC, on May 23, 1941. He was preceded in death by his parents, Rixie Virgil and Edith Putnam, and two sisters, Barbara Jean Collins and Betty Sue Cagle.

He is survived by his brother, Jimmie Putnam, and his wife Katrina, his daughter, Trudy Rogers and her husband, Mark, his son, Robert Putnam and his wife, Robyn, 4 grandchildren, and 14 great-grandchildren, who were all his greatest blessings, and several nieces & nephews.

R.V. graduated from Bethel High School in 1959 and served proudly in the United States Navy. After leaving the military, he had a successful career with Lowe's Home Improvement, retiring from Lowe's in 1982, and he went on to be a driver for Youngblood Trucking and worked for Lustar Dye and Finishing as well. He loved riding motorcycles as well as being outdoors and was an avid fisherman. Having any opportunity to fish our local rivers or spend time on the lake brought him much joy.

R.V. was a faithful supporter of St. Jude’s Children's Research Hospital. Memorial contributions in his memory can be made to St. Jude’s, PO Box 1000, Dept. 495, Memphis, TN 38101-9801.

A private memorial service will be held at the Western Carolina State Veterans Cemetery in Black Mountain, NC
